They've got the poise and height, but there's something not quite right about these models - they have curves.

Beneath the outlandish stage make-up is tabloid favourite Kelly Brook and pregnant WAG Abbey Clancy.

The pair proved that size zero isn't the only figure that looks good as they paraded down the runway at Giles Deacon last night.


Flower power: Amber Le Bon, Kelly and Abbey modelled Deacon's flattering, feminine floral dresses


Kelly and Abbey joined Amber Le Bon and Agyness Deyn on the runway, showing the British designer's collection of curve-enhancing floral dresses.

Until this year Deacon has been showing at the grande dame of fashion weeks in Paris.

But with his return to London, the down-to-earth northerner has obviously decided to go for a more British feel to his show.


Reality stars: Janice Dickinson and Kerry Katona showed their figures in little black dresses on the front row


While a WAG and a glamour model may seem out of place on the catwalk, Deacon is known for his lack of pomposity, with his creations varying from top of the range exclusive clothing, down to a collaboration with High Street chain New Look.

Even the front row reflected his dislike of pretentiousness, with reality star Kerry Katona joining self-styled 'original supermodel' Janice Dickinson and Irish singer Roisin Murphy.

Katona looked unrecognisable in a flattering little black dress, which showed off her newly svelte figure.
